#974DEE Hex color

#974DEE

The hexadecimal color code #974DEE corresponds to the code RGB( 151, 77, 238 ). It's a shade of Purple. This color is a combination of red (at 0,59 level), green (at 0,30 level) and blue (at 0,93 level). Its brightness is 61% and its saturation is 82%. It is composed of red at 32%, green at 16% and blue at 51%.
